Carbothermal reduction of copper smelter slag for recycling …

Fig. 1 shows that the phase diagram of Fe-Cu as well as copper content variation with temperature in Fe-Cu-C system. It indicates that ∼10% copper can be dissolved in the γ-iron phase at 1300 °C/1573 K (Fig. 1 a). Solubility of copper increases with lower carbon content and increasing temperature (Fig. 1 b).Since it is inevitable that …

The potential for copper slag waste as a resource for a …

Air-cooled and granulated copper slags have several favourable mechanical properties for use as aggregates in construction such as excellent soundness characteristics, excellent abrasion resistance and good stability (Gorai et al., 2003).These properties of copper slag make it suitable as a partial or full replacement for Portland …

Copper Slag as a Source of Iron: An Overview | SpringerLink

For each ton of copper metal produced worldwide, about 2.2–3.0 tons of slag is produced, estimated to be approximately 40 million tons of slag generation annually (J. P. Wang & Erdenebold, 2020), with the content of iron reaching 45%; the copper slag has potential to produce approximately 26.8 million tons of Fe annually (Heo et al., 2013). A ...
